The Advanced Biomedical Science course offered by De Montfort University leads to an MSc, PgDip, or PgCert degree in the field. The full-time course lasts for one year and can be undertaken part-time. It is intended for biomedical science workers, but is open to anyone with a background in life sciences. It provides an in-depth understanding of disease processes and diagnostic investigations, along with an appreciation of scientific endeavors.Course Content: The course provides a solid foundation in modern biomedical sciences including cell biology, molecular biology, immunology and histopathology. It also offers opportunities to improve skills in research design and implementation, data handling, and evidence-based practice. On top of theoretical learning, practical lab sessions and a research project are included to give hands-on experience. Key Modules: The key modules include Cellular Pathology and Infection, Molecular Pathology, Clinical Chemistry, Medical Immunology, and Analysis of Scientific Data. There's also a Research Project that you can tailor according to your career interests.Accreditations: The course is recognised by the Institute of Biomedical Science (IBMS) and it will provide you with the academic components you need for the role of a Biomedical Scientist. However, please note that completion of the course does not guarantee HCPC registration, it merely provides eligibility. Future Careers: The course prepares you for a rewarding career in biomedical science, forensic science, the pharmaceutical industry, clinical chemistry, cytopathology or immunology.
